What happened
Deni Avdija will not be released by Portland to play for Israel in July World Cup qualifying. The Israel Basketball Association said it received an NBA letter confirming Portland’s decision, ahead of games against Germany and Croatia.
- 01Portland will not release Deni Avdija for Israel’s July qualifying window.
- 02The Israel Basketball Association said it received the NBA notice days ago.
- 03Israel plays Germany and Croatia on July 3 and July 6.
- 04Team training begins on Sunday, June 21.
- 05Avdija averaged 24 points at EuroBasket and helped Israel reach the round of 16.
